NAME
       firehol-policy - set default action for an interface or router
SYNOPSIS
       policy action
DESCRIPTION
       The policy subcommand defines the default policy for an interface or router.
       The action can be any of the actions listed in firehol-actions(5).
              Note
              Change  the  default policy of a router only if you understand clearly what will be matched by the
              router statement whose policy is being changed.
              It is common to define overlapping router definitions.  Changing the policy to anything other than
              the default return may cause strange results for your configuration.
              Warning
              Do not set a policy to accept unless you fully trust all  hosts  that  can  reach  the  interface.
              FireHOL CANNOT be used to create valid “accept by default” firewalls.
EXAMPLE
              interface eth0 intranet src 192.0.2.0/24
                # I trust this interface absolutely
                policy accept
